So I'm making a diaper bag cake. I need to to feed close enough to 50 people. I say close because I am willing to make a couple of cupcakes to get the 50 servings.

I was thinking of making a 11X15 sheet cake. Cutting & stacking method, like I was making a hand bag. Would this be good? Or is ther another way that would be easier? I plan on doing chocolate cake with chocolate fudge. Since the cake will be torted and filled I know I can get away with smaller cake slices...so if I went that route then I could even do a 9X13????

What are your thoughts?

I think you'll have to make many more than just a couple of cupcakes to go along with that size (only serves around 30-35). If you baked a 12 x 18 half sheet, it would serve 54 (less after carving away into the shape). Then you could get away with making just a couple of cupcakes.
